Proceeding contribution from Jim Shannon (Democratic Unionist Party) in the House of Commons on Tuesday, 13 December 2011. It occurred during Adjournment debate on School Sport.


School Sport

I thank the hon. Gentleman for giving way and for focusing on a very important issue for local schools. Although sport and education are a devolved matter in Northern Ireland, the same principles apply. Does he feel that school sports should be twinned with the issue of diet control, obesity and eating habits? Does he feel that the issue is not just about getting fit, but about weight control, too?
